COVID-19 Protocol

Below is our COVID-19 Protocol for techs in the field and how you can keep yourself and the client’s safe. There is also a link to the CDC guidelines for prevention here: https://www.cdc.gov/coronavirus/2019-ncov/hcp/guidance-prevent-spread.html


Cautions, Protocol and Best Practices:

  • If you’re sick or have flu-like symptoms – contact the office and do not come to work
  • If you’re exposed to the corona virus  – contact the office and get tested before coming to work
  • NEVER touch your face directly with your hands
  • When possible, wear a mask while in a client’s home
  • Maintain a distance of at least 6 feet between you and others at all times while working

CHECKLIST BEFORE ENTERING HOME:

  • Sanitize the following:
    1. Vacuum handle and bottom of the vacuum
    2. Caddie handle and bottom of the caddie
    3. Any poles used
    4. Handles on all items used
    5. Bottom of shoes
  • Wipe front door with cloth and disinfectant and go straight to the sink to wash hands 

WHILE INSIDE THE HOME:

  • When using disinfectant, spray directly onto a cloth and wipe the item – do not spray directly onto the item itself
  • Toilet brushes – after use rinse in toilet, spray with disinfectant and flush toilet again on last toilet in home
  • Wash hands when entering homes and upon leaving
  • Social distancing stay 6 feet away at all times from others
  • Use a handkerchief or facemask to cover your face when clients are home
  • If a client is occupying the next area to clean, politely ask if they can move to one of the areas you have already cleaned to maintain the company-required social distancing measures.
